Currently, many devices are used to reproduce electronic images in the various ways. However, the color that is reproduced in any device is different from the original color due to the differences in the gamut between devices. Gamut mapping is an important step in color image reproduction in order to conserve as much of the appearance of original image as possible.
In this paper, the nearest point clipping method, the centroid clipping method(SLIN) and the straight clipping method(LLIN) were tested and analyzed with Munsell H, V and C that were derived from CIEL *a *b * as well as color differences( ΔE* ab), for the purpose of compensating more precisely the gamut differences between monitor and digital proofer or offset printing press and proposing the optimum method of gamut mapping for the characteristics of original to be printed.
